Biography
Elaine J. Morgan is a Republican representing District 34 in the Rhode Island State Senate. First elected in November 2014, she currently serves as Deputy Minority Whip and previously as Senate Minority Whip from June 2019 to January 2021. A lifelong Rhode Islander, she owns Ashaway Dry Cleaning, is a member of Our Lady of Victory Church in Ashaway, and was a former foster parent with her late husband, Edward; they have two children and two grandchildren.
Education and Political Experience
Morgan previously served three terms as Hopkinton's first female elected Town Sergeant. In the Senate, she sits on the Committees on Finance, Special Legislation & Veterans' Affairs, and Commerce.
Notable Achievements and Positions
- Sponsored a 2015 law increasing penalties for sex trafficking of minors and has addressed human trafficking issues.
- Created licensing programs and minimum standards for pump installers and water filtration/treatment contractors.
- Cosponsored legislation for a line-item veto constitutional amendment and requiring E-Verify for businesses with three or more employees.
- Introduced bills to eliminate state income tax on Social Security income and to protect parents' and students' rights.
- Appointed to the Rhode Island Commission on Women & Girls in 2015.
- Named a “Friend of Small Business” for the 2015-16 session by the NFIB.
